How can I track my website traffic?

Google Analytics is a tool that allows you to track your website traffic, conversions, and other website information. The program also offers a variety of ways to view your analytics data, including reports and dashboards. Google Analytics gives you access to detailed information about how users interact with your website and what they do on it.

The following are some of the ways you can track Google Analytics:

1. Google Analytics Dashboard

If you’re new to Google Analytics, you’ll want to start with the basics. The Google Analytics Dashboard is one of the first things you’ll want to explore. You can set up goals and e-commerce tracking here, but it’s also a great place to get a bird’s-eye view of how your site’s performing. There are several ways this dashboard can be customized for your needs.

For example, you can add custom reports by clicking the “New Custom Report” button on the left sidebar. You will then be able to create your own report based on any information you would like to see. This will show you metrics like bounce rate and time spent on site and help identify which pages or search queries are bringing users to your site.

3. Goals, Funnels & Ecommerce Reports

There are three different ways you can use Google Analytics to track your website’s traffic, each with its own purpose. The first is the Goals report, which lets you see how many people have done specific actions on your site, such as signing up for a newsletter or downloading an ebook.

It’s best to use the Funnel report instead if you want to compare the number of visitors who reached each target during a single visit. Lastly, if you’re interested in how your online store is doing, check out the Ecommerce Reports. It will give you a breakdown of sales by product, so you can see which ones are selling well and which need improvements.

4. Custom Reports

Google Analytics is a complicated tool, but it doesn’t have to be. There’s a lot of information you can pull from your website, and the way you pull that information is by using reports. You can create a custom report for almost anything you want to track.

Custom reports are available for AdWords, AdSense, traffic sources, and site content.
